랫드에서 l-muscone의 급성독성 및 아급성독성시험 연구
오승민,연제덕,남혜운,박대규,조명행,정규혁 성균관대학교 약학연구소 1998 成均藥硏論文集 Vol.10 No.1
l-Muscone is synthesized for use as substitutive material of musk which is the active ingredient of woohwangchungsimwon. The objective of this investigation was to evaluate the acute and subacute toxicity of l-muscone in rats. In oral acute toxicity test, SPF Sprague-Dawley male and female rats were gavaged with l-muscone of two doses(0, 5.0g/㎏). No dead animal and abnormal autopsy findings were found in control and treated group. Body weights were slightly decreased in both sexes of rats treated with 5.0g/㎏. Therefore, oral LD_50 of l-muscone was consider to be higher than 5.0g/㎏ in male and female rats. In intraperitoneal acute toxicity test, rats were injected intraperitoneally with dosages of 0, 1,000, 1,316, 1,732, 2,279 and 3,000 ㎎/㎏. Decreased body weights and motor activities were observed at high dose group. Intraperitoneal LD_50 of l-muscone were 1,920 ㎎/㎏ in male and female rats. In the subacute study. l-muscone was administrated orally to both sexes of rats for 4 weeks as several doses(0, 10, 100 and 1,000 ㎎/㎏). There were neither dead animals nor significant changes of body weights during the experimental period. In addition, no differences were found between control and treated groups in clinical signs, urinalysis, hematology, serum biochemical analysis, and other findings. Above data suggest that no observed adverse effect level of l-muscone in rats might be over 1,000 ㎎/㎏/day in this study.
오염된 토양으로부터 분리된 세균에 이한 2,4-Dinitrotoluene과 2,6-Dinitrotoluene의 생물학적 제거
오계현,조윤석,이명석 순천향대학교 기초과학연구소 1999 순천향자연과학연구 논문집 Vol.5 No.2
Dinitrotoluenes (e.g., 2.,4-Dinitrotoluene and 2,6-Dinitrotoluene) are the major impurity resulting from the manufacture of 2,4,6-trinitrotoluene(TNT) and are primary starting materials for the synthesis of toluenediisocyanate which are used in the production of polyurethane foam. Both 2,4-DNT(2,4-dinitro- toluene) and 2,6-DNT(2,6-dinitrotoluene) are recalcitrant and have been shown to be toxic to aquatic and terrestrial organisms in the environment. Because little information is available for the biological degradation of DNTs, they have has not been evaluated for the possible treatment processes of industrial waste streams where DNTs may represent a serious disposal problem. In the present work, we explored the feasibility using a bacterium for DNTs degradation, with the ultimate aim of application for the industrial treatment. A DNTs-degrading bacterium was isolated from soil samples collected from an explosive contaminated area. Complete degradation of 2,4-DNT at the initial concentration of 50 ㎎ 2,4-DNT per liter was achieved within 10 days of incubation in bench-scale bioreactors, whereas 2,6-DNT degraded completely within 14 days under the same conditions, respectively. The bacterium was able to utilize DNTs as the sole nitrogen source. Co-substrate was essential for the bacterial growth and DNTs degradation in the medium. Neither bacterial growth nor DNTs degradation were observed in the absence of co-substrate. The detection of the parent substrates and their intermediates were based on HPLC and GC-MS methodology.

The acute and subacute toxicity of New Woohwangchungsimwon(NWCH) which was used l-muscone as substitutive material of musk were investigated in S.D. rats. In intraperitoneal acute toxicity test, rats(Sprague-Dawley, SPF) were injected intraperitoneally with dosages of 0, 540, 750, 1,070, 1,500 and 3,000 ㎎/㎏. Body weights were significantly decreased at 540 ㎎/㎏ dose group in both sexes and abnormal autopsy findings were founded in both sexes at all treated groups. Intraperitoneal LD_50 of NWCH was 812.3 ㎎/㎏ in male and 872.3 ㎎/㎏ in female rats. In the subacute toxicity study, NWCH was administrated orally to both sexes of rats for 4 weeks as several doses(0, 320, 800 and 2,000 ㎎/㎏). There were neither dead animals nor significant changes of body weights during the experimental period. In addition, no differences were found between control and treated groups in clinical signs, urinalysis, hematology, serum biochemical analysis, and other findings. Above data strongly suggest that no observed adverse effect level of NWCH might be over 2,000 ㎎/㎏/day in this study.
TNT-분해세균인 Stenotrophomonas maltophilia에 의한 s-Triazine계 제초제인 Atrazine의 미생물학적 분해
오계헌,조윤석,이명석 순천향대학교 기초과학연구소 1999 순천향자연과학연구 논문집 Vol.5 No.2
The agricultural use and relative persistence of s-triazine herbicide such as atrazine have led to increasing concern about environmental contamination. Stenotrophomonas maltophilia capable of utilizing TNT as sole nitrogen source has been isolated from contaminated soils and the bacterium showed excellent degradability for several-triazine herbicides including atrazine. Complete depletion of atrazine was achieved within 30 hours of incubation. Atrazine was catabolized in the presence of different supplemented carbons. Among the co-substrates used in this experiment (e.g., glucose, fructose, starch, succinate, acetate), fructose was the best co-substrate. However, no atrazine degradation was monitored without the supplemented co-substrates in the cultures. The relationships between atrazine degradation by S. maltophilia and several relevant physicochemical parameters (e.g., N-sources, yeast extract) were examined. High performance liquid chromatographic methodology was used to measure this substrate and it also resolved unknown intermediates.
선박수리업무에 종사하는 군무원들의 작업환경에 대한 인식이 직업만족도에 미치는 영향
오경재,모영하,윤한,김명선,이정미,권근상 한국산업위생학회 2003 한국산업보건학회지 Vol.13 No.1
This study was carried out to evaluate the relations among working environments, health behaviors and satisfaction with their duty in a group of 200 ship-repair workers in the ROK navy. The results were as following; Age of workers was 40 years and over(83%) and working duration was 10 years and over (71.5%). Most of them were married and had studied beyond high school. The 69.5% of workers satisfied with their job, whereas. about 59.5% of workers had satisfaction with their working condition. There were current drinkers, 78.5%, current exercising workers, 43.5%, obese workers, 28.0%, and salted food intakers, 18.5% in the workers. The major harmful environmental factors in the ship-repair workplace are noise, vibration, dust and chemicals. Most of workers are exposed to above harmful factors and complained about exposure of noise and dust. The consumption of cigarette or alcohol in people who exposed to noise was much higher than in people who did not, but the difference was not statistically significant. Prevalence of obesity and hypertension were not significantly different between the exposure with noise and dust. Noise or dust exposure was significant relation to satisfaction with their duty and working condition. The affective factors for satisfaction with their duty were people who worked for 10 years or more(OR= 4.53), exercisers(OR=4.78) and dust(OR=3.05) in Logistic regression analysis.

Myelodysplastic syndrome(MDS) is a group of acquired conditions characterized by progressive bone marrow failure associated with normocellular or hypercellular bone marrow that cannot be attributed to nutritional deficiency, chronic infection, or other chronic systemic illness, and cannot be reversed by the successful treatment of those conditions. Whereas the cases of secondary MDS occur at all ages, primary MDS is essentially a disease of elderly, though no age group is exempt and predomonant in men. The MDS is fundamentally clonal disorders at the level of the haemopoietic totipotent stem cell. Clinically, they are characterized by varing degrees of peripheral cytopenia(s) with morphological and functional abnormalities of blood elements. We have experienced two unrelated pediatric cases, who showed pancytopenia on admission and the characteristic marrow findings of MDS. The first case, a 12 months-old girl, showed increased reticulin with abnormal localization of immature precursor cells(ALIP) in her bone marrow, in addition to dysplastic features such as bi-and multi-nucleation of late normoblasts and internuclear bridging. She also showed 22% of blasts in her bone marrow cells thus classified in the category of RAEB-t after FAB classification. Also found were a chromosomal abnormality namely 46 XX t(14q21q), which was an unusual one. Her family brought her home and, 4 month later, she deceased. The second case, a 12 year-old boy, showed pancytopenia with Pseudo-Pelger-Huet anomaly in neutrophils but no blasts in the peripheral blood. Bone marrow of this case also showed the picture of dyserythropoiesis with binuclearity, internuclear bridging, nuclear fragments, multinuclearity of late normoblasts, in addition to megaloblastoid change in the normoblasts and increased mitosis in granulocytic series. No chromosomal abnormality was found. Classified as RA after FAB classification of MDS. Showed good response to conservative management for anemia for more than one year.
